mygamerank latest games – Discover New Releases & Trending Gaming Picks
The worldwide gaming industry has undergone dramatic evolution over the past two decades, shifting from pixel-based adventures to high-definition, immersive digital universes that allow players to shape outcomes in ways never imagined before. Today’s gamers…